摘要
Traffic accidents are unexpected events where motor vehicles collide with other objects and cause damage. The impact of traffic accidents is not only in the form of injuries and physical damage but also in death. Traffic accidents often occur due to tired drivers, poor vehicle conditions, and the external environment. Driver's fatigue is caused by poor health conditions, lack of sleep, and unbalanced food intake, and the length of time driving. A particular approach is needed to address these complex problems, and The Internet of Things (IoT) has emerged as a solution to the future of transportation. The use of IoT in the development of intelligent safety systems, driver assistance systems, connectivity, and vehicle condition is expected to contribute to a significant reduction of road accidents and traffic congestion. In this context, this special issue aims at providing a future of transport focusing on the framework for the smart drivers.
